Approx 0.55 KM away
Address: Manila, Metro Manila, Philippines
Approx 0.60 KM away
Address: Moonwalk, Parañaque, Metro Manila, Philippines
Approx 1.18 KM away
Address: Pyramid Street, Parañaque, Metro Manila, Philippines
Approx 1.32 KM away
Address: Happiness, Parañaque, Metro Manila, Philippines
Approx 1.72 KM away
Approx 1.87 KM away